Question Map lights won't turn off!

Has anyone has a problem with the map light on the rear view mirror not turning off. The buttons beside them do not turn them off. The car is off and locked and the lights are still on an hour after locking the car. I'm concerned that the battery will drain if I don't figure out how to turn them off.

CK the two bottons on the mirror to be sure they are off in is off, close the door and wait a min.or two see if they go off. Also is it a 07 the dimminer switch on the dash might be on also

"note" you can not make them go off if the door is open.

Thanks Oneton,

You were correct. I have the 2007 model and the dimmer switch was too turned too far to the right. Although there is a definite click on the switch, I must have had it just a little too far to the right and the reading lights stayed on. Thanks for the tip.
